NEW PRAGUE, MN — What appeared to be an ordinary massage parlor in this quiet Minnesota community allegedly concealed a darker operation, according to law enforcement officials. Police executed a search warrant at 4 U Massage on First Street Southeast earlier this week, targeting what they suspect was an illegal prostitution enterprise.
Signs of Suspicious Activity
The investigation stretched back more than two years, with multiple red flags catching authorities’ attention.
In late 2022, the first report emerged when a client alerted police about inappropriate services offered during his appointment.
By mid-2024, the business had allegedly expanded its reach, advertising escort services online using the same contact information as the massage parlor.
The Evidence Mounts
In early 2025, three separate clients came forward with reports of staff offering sexual services. Some witnesses reported spotting surveillance cameras in the ceiling, potentially recording illegal activities.
During Monday’s raid, investigators sought various items they believed could serve as evidence, including business records and other materials.
The Aftermath
Following the police action, the business sits empty. All signage has been removed, and a dumpster now occupies the parking lot.
A 49-year-old woman, identified as the owner, faces potential charges including solicitation, promotion of prostitution, and second-degree sex trafficking. As of Friday, no formal charges had been filed, and the suspect was released from custody on Wednesday.
Like all suspects in criminal cases, the owner is presumed innocent until proven guilty in a court of law.
